About Rutherford 2320

The size of Rutherford is approximately 13.4 square kilometres. There are 24 parks, covering nearly 8.7% of the total area. The population of Rutherford in 2016 was 11884 people. By 2021 the population was 13091 showing a population growth of 10.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Rutherford is 0-9 years. Households in Rutherford are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Rutherford work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 60.10% of the homes in Rutherford were owner-occupied compared with 55.90% in 2016.

Rutherford has 6,559 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Rutherford have seen a 60.45%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 57.74% increase. As at 30 June 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Rutherford is $797,146 while the median value for Units is $582,029.
  • Houses have a median rent of $630 while Units have a median rent of $520.
There are currently 25 properties listed for sale, and 11 properties listed for rent in Rutherford on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 387 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Rutherford.
